Night-shift staff: Floor 4 of the Tellhaven Building opens this week. After 21:00, access is via the rear stairwell only; the lifts are locked out overnight during the settling period. Complete a walk-through of the new floor once per shift and log it. The stairwell keypad accepts the code below.

badge for yahop-fawep: bdg-XBKXI-68071

TICKET VX-2214 — Connection failures after token refresh

Severity: High. The Pellmark session service issues refreshed tokens with a stale audience claim, so the Orbinox pool rejects new connections roughly every 45 minutes. Affects all services behind the internal proxy. Workaround: clients retry with a full re-auth, which masks the bug but doubles auth load. Fix is in review; needs security sign-off on claim validation. Repro requires direct access to the session store — connect with the string below.

warehouse DSN: mssql://gorael_svc:CSAOPkf@db-5d7b.qorveldata.example:5432/novix

Alert: Rebalancer drift threshold exceeded. The Pedalgrid rebalancing tool flags this when more than 15% of docks in a zone sit empty for over two hours. Usually caused by stale telemetry from the Hubcount feed rather than actual fleet imbalance. Acknowledge within 30 minutes and verify feed freshness. The triage checklist lives on this internal page:

wiki page, hawef-tagef: https://confluence.qorvellabs.internal/display/browse/display/pages/16c7

Quick heads-up on Pinwheel UI versioning: we cut a minor release every sprint, and anything touching component props needs a changeset file in the PR. No changeset, no merge — the bot will nag you. Majors are rare and go through the design council first. The full policy, with examples of what counts as breaking, lives on the internal page below.

wiki page, bahip-yahip: https://grafana.qirvanlabs.corp/browse/display/projects/cc3a1b9dbfc9